Mobile app launched for land survey services



POKHARA: Land Survey Office, Kaski has launched a mobile application to make its service delivery transparent and quick.

Making public the application, Minister for Land Management, Cooperative and Poverty Alleviation Padma Kumari Aryal on Saturday stressed on the need to use technology to the fullest for reform in land administration.

“There was no technology in the past. Now, technology has solved many problems,” Minister Aryal said, “The use of technology will make service delivery quick and efficient.”

One can take tokens, fill up forms and print maps among other services from the mobile app.
